This Rainier Beer TV spot from the late 1970s features Mickey Rooney as a Mountie in a parody of the old Nelson Eddy - Jeannette McDonald 1930s movie "Rose Marie" and the song "Indian Love Call." Yes, that's Mickey's wife. Video remains the property of Rainier Brewing Company - Seattle, Washington. Created and Produced by Heckler Associates and Rainier Beer Company, Ed Leimbacher, Writer-Producer.
